Cottage Pie (authentic Irish recipe)

Cottage Pie is traditionally made with leftover roast beef, but ground beef is commonly used as a more accessible alternative.

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F).
  2. In a large pan, cook the ground beef until browned. Drain excess fat.
  3. Add chopped onion, carrots, and peas to the pan. Cook until vegetables are tender.
  4. Stir in beef stock and Worcestershire sauce. Simmer for 10 minutes.
  5. Meanwhile, boil the potatoes until tender. Drain and mash with butter, milk, salt, and black pepper.
  6. Transfer the beef mixture to a baking dish. Spread the mashed potatoes evenly on top.
  7. Bake for 30 minutes or until the top is golden brown.
  8. Let it rest for 10 minutes before serving.
